Leicestershire County Cricket Club is pleased to announce a special ticket offer for the Specsavers County Championship game against Essex next week.

Given it’s the final week of school holidays, under 16s can gain access to the FCG absolutely free of charge, with adult tickets costing just £10 per day.

The fixture at the Fischer County Ground, starting on Tuesday, August 23, is a huge one for both teams who are currently in the top two of Division Two.

Essex have a 23-point lead following their innings success at Derbyshire this week while Leicestershire moved up a place by recording a hard-fought draw at Northants.

County have won two of their last three meetings with Essex including the game at Chelmsford earlier in the season  – so please come down to the FCG as we look to make it a vital double over our rivals!
